Player of the Week Nominee
Tony Kemp, INF, 5-6, 160, Franklin, Tenn.
– Weekly totals: 4G/4GS, 14AB, 5R, 8H, 2B, 3B, 4RBI, 2BB, 1K
– Collected at least one hit in all four games during the week, including three multi-hit games at #15 Oregon over the weekend.
– Drove in two runs in Friday night’s win over Oregon going 2-for-4 with his school record 17th career triple.
– Picked up three more hits in Saturday’s win driving in a run and scoring one.
– His first inning single on Sunday led to the Dores’ first run.
Pitcher of the Week Nominee
Kevin Ziomek, LHP, 6-3, 200, Amherst, Mass.
– Weekly totals: 1G/1GS, W, 9.0IP, 2H, 1R/1ER, 1BB, 13K
– Tossed his second consecutive complete game allowing one run on two hits against #15 Oregon on Friday night.
– The lefty dominated allowing only one base runner and no hits after the fourth inning, retiring 18 of the final 19 batters he faced.
– Ziomek fanned at least one batter in all nine innings and struck out eight Ducks at least once.
– Over his last two starts the junior has two complete game wins striking out 28 and allowing one run on three hits with four walks.
Commodore Notes
Vanderbilt won three games to push the winning streak to 13 games before dropping the series finale at #15 Oregon on Sunday… The #2 Commodores topped Eastern Illinois 8-3 on Tuesday in the Dores’ fifth straight game to start with the temperature in the 30s… Freshman Walker Buehler earned his first collegiate win working six scoreless innings… Vince Conde collected a career-best three hits as Vandy cranked out 15 hits in the victory… Kevin Ziomek dominated again on Friday night, tossing his second straight complete game in a win at #15 Oregon… Ziomek punched out 13 batters and allowed only one run on two hits for his fourth win of the season… Over his last two starts Ziomek has 28 strikeouts in 18 innings while allowing one run on three hits and four walks… Tony Kemp and Jack Lupo each knocked in two runs… The Commodores clinched the series at #15 Oregon on Saturday with a 4-2 victory… Tony Kemp led the way with three hits as Tyler Beede notched his fourth win with 6.2 innings on the bump… Brian Miller tossed 2.1 innings to earn his third save… #15 Oregon rallied by Vanderbilt on Sunday to salvage the series finale 7-5… The Dores’ bullpen was tagged for three unearned runs as the Ducks scored five runs on one hit in the eighth inning… Mike Yastrzemski drove in two runs, including a solo home run, and Tony Kemp picked up two more hits to push his series total to seven… Jared Miller took the loss with his walk scoring the winning run… This week Vanderbilt hosts Buffalo on Wednesday before traveling to Auburn to take on the Tigers in the first weekend of Southeastern Conference play.
